What is TAJ MAHAL Quartzite?

TAJ MAHAL Quartzite is a natural stone sourced from specific quarries known for creamy backgrounds and soft veining reminiscent of the famous monument. It’s not marble—quartzite is a metamorphic rock formed when sandstone is subjected to intense heat and pressure, which fuses quartz grains into a hard, dense material. That hardness is part of the appeal: quartzite resists scratches and tolerates heat better than marble, and its looks fit both traditional and contemporary spaces.

The real, often-overlooked costs of choosing TAJ MAHAL Quartzite

When homeowners and designers compare countertops they usually look at the per-square-foot price. That’s only the start. The full lifecycle cost of TAJ MAHAL Quartzite includes pre-purchase, installation, ongoing care, and potential future repairs or replacements. Below are the categories where expenses hide.

  • Procurement and lead times: Special-order slabs can take weeks or months to source. When projects run on tight schedules, expedited shipping or select slab reservation can carry premiums.
  • Fabrication losses and waste: Natural stone is cut from slabs that may contain unusable zones. Fabricators often need extra square footage to account for defects and matching, increasing material costs.
  • Transportation and handling: Heavy slabs require specialized crating, freight, and careful handling. Damage during transit is not uncommon and can push replacement costs onto the buyer if insurance or protections are insufficient.
  • Installation complexity: Substrate preparation, reinforcement for heavy slabs, seam planning, and precise leveling add labor hours. Skilled fabricators charge more—and rightly so.
  • Sealing and upkeep: Many quartzites are porous to some degree and require sealing to prevent staining. Professional sealing and regular maintenance appointments add recurring costs.
  • Repair and replacement: Chips, hairline cracks from improper support, and damage from heavy impacts can necessitate repair or replacement. Matching a single slab years later is often impossible.
  • Insurance and warranty gaps: Some home insurance policies exclude certain natural stone claims. Limited fabricator warranties may not cover long-term changes in appearance.
  • Environmental and social costs: Quarrying has ecological impacts and social implications in sourcing regions. Responsible supply chain practices can reduce harm, but they often increase price.

Installation nightmares that increase bills

TAJ MAHAL Quartzite is heavy. A single 3 cm slab can weigh more than twice a comparable engineered surface. That weight influences everything—structural reinforcement for islands, additional labor to move slabs, and the need for top-tier installation crews. When a slab is mishandled during installation it can crack internally; those hairline fractures often reveal themselves only after complete installation, forcing disruptive repairs.

Slab variability and seam planning

Because each slab has a unique pattern, fabricators spend time planning seams to make the finished surface look intentional. Planning takes more time when veining needs to be bookmatched, or when a lighter vein must continue across a sink area. Extra planning means higher labor bills. And if the fabricator can’t access more slabs to match, clients must either accept visually jarring seams or pay to have slabs reserved at the quarry.

Substrate and reinforcement costs

Islands or cantilevered countertops may require additional reinforcement in cabinetry or floor structure. Concealed steel bracing, thicker underlayment, or engineered supports add to the invoice. Some homeowners learn this only when an installer insists that a proposed island needs structural modification to safely support TAJ MAHAL Quartzite.

Maintenance and longevity: ongoing costs that add up

Natural stone’s patina can be a selling point, but it can also mean work. Even quartzite that tests as “low porosity” can absorb oils or acidic substances if not sealed frequently. Sealing is not a one-and-done chore; depending on use it may need replacement annually or every few years. Professional sealing services or high-quality sealers add recurring expense and effort.

Stains, etching, and repair realities

Stains can be removed, but the process is not always simple. Some oils penetrate deeply and require specialized poultices or grinding to remove. Repairing chips or re-polishing a dull spot requires a skilled craftsman and may be visible on a custom-patterned slab. The aesthetic cost of a patched or re-polished spot can affect you emotionally and financially when the surface no longer looks uniform.

What sintered stone is, and why it’s different

Sintered stone is created by compacting mineral powders and firing them under extremely high pressure and temperature. The process yields a dense, non-porous surface that resists stains, scratches, and thermal shock more effectively than many natural stones. Because it’s manufactured in slabs under controlled conditions, sintered stone offers consistent color and patterning, predictable sizes, and lighter-weight options in some product lines.

Environmental trade-offs: comparing quarrying to manufacturing

It’s tempting to label natural stone as “more natural” and therefore more eco-friendly. The reality is nuanced. Quarrying displaces habitat and requires significant energy for extraction and transport, particularly when sources are remote. Sintered stone manufacturing consumes energy and uses mineral powders—sometimes incorporating recycled content—but can be produced near demand centers, reducing transport emissions.

If your priority is reducing ecological impact, ask suppliers for life-cycle data: where slabs are produced, how energy is sourced, and whether recycled or responsibly sourced inputs are used. Questions to ask your fabricator or supplier

  • What is included in the per-square-foot price—sealing, template, removal of old countertop, or extras?
  • How much overage do you recommend for my layout, and why?
  • Can you show me slab availability and supply timelines?
  • What warranties cover fabrication and installation, and what do they exclude?
  • Do you provide documentation about sourcing or manufacturing environmental impacts?
